Problem context

Design a photo-sharing service: users upload images, follow other users, and see a timeline of recent posts from the people they follow. It must ingest a high write volume of large binary objects, serve images at low latency worldwide, and assemble personalized feeds at scale.

In scope: uploading a photo with a caption and location so it becomes visible to followers, viewing a timeline of followed accounts, viewing a profile's grid of posts, and following or unfollowing. Comments, likes, direct messages, and search are out of scope.
